For the incoming director. Loyalty-programme overhaul enters phase two this quarter. Current scheme, Fennick Circle, costs 2.1% of revenue with weak redemption data. Plan: collapse four tiers into two, shift to points-per-visit, sunset paper vouchers by Q3. Vendor selection shortlisted to two platforms; decision due within six weeks. Budget held flat pending margin review. Staffing: one programme lead plus analytics support. Risks logged in the planning register. The confidential note below states the underlying commercial plan.

internal memo for tagef-hadup: Gross margin on Ulaath came in at 15 percent against a plan of 5 percent. Only 7 of the 120 pilot accounts renewed Ulaath, so a churn review is set for October 15.

# SQLGuard Linting Data Store

Rule definitions and violation history for the SQLGuard linter live in one shared schema. Reviewers should check that new rules include a severity and a fixture file before merging. Violation counts feed the weekly quality report. To query the rules table during review, use the connection string below.

database URL for bahop-yagep: mssql://sildor_svc:35ha7jz@db-fb6d.nelvrodyn.example:5432/casath

Subject: Pagination change landing in Corvid API v2.4

Team — cursor-based pagination ships in the public REST API this Thursday. Offset params keep working through v2.6, then get removed. Docs are updated; SDK bumps go out same day. Known issue: cursors expire after 10 minutes, so long-polling clients need the refresh header. QA signed off on the staging run this morning. Flag regressions in the release channel before Wednesday noon. The validated build token is below.

pipeline stamp: htk9_17223437d